Launch a real application with additive manufacturing
Fast Radius helps companies across industries launch end-use products with additive manufacturing using a three-pronged approach:
the technical case
Converting parts to additive productions starts with understanding what’s possible. Our team of application engineers provide a robust analysis to discover which parts in your bill-of-materials are top candidates for additive manufacturing, as well as help you find the right technology and design solutions for those applications.
the business case
Using the Fast Radius Total Value of Additive™ (TVA) analysis model, we’ll quantify the tangible benefits that additive manufacturing will have for your company — from cost savings to revenue drivers.
your organization
The key to successful change implementation is getting your team members on board. We’ll help you generate internal awareness for your additive applications while enacting a project plan that drives clarity and accountability.
